Tracycali, the best advice I can give you is fill out the paper work from the SO. when you make an appointment for your initial interview be open and honest about every LE interaction you've had in your past. I promise you it all comes out on the background check. For me they went back 30+ years. After that it's a waiting game. Don't think about it, don't worry about it, don't trip. As you can see it took 15 months for me to get approved. You'll receive a call from another investigator to verify nothings changed. Once he's done he passes the file up stairs and it's pretty quick at that point. Research CCW offerings from the certified instructors for San Joaquin. I personally recommend first response. Duncan and Elloy conducted one of the best classes I've been to. I rolled the dice and took my course in May because of my busy schedule. Once you get the call you'll have 90 days to complete your course and make an appt to pick up the golden ticket.
Again the most important thing I can advise to keep your sanity is set it and forget it until the SO contacts you. Hope this helps. |
